3.5 Cleaning the Spark Arrester
When
Clean the spark arrester after every 100 hours of operation.
Prerequisite
Engine is stopped and cool to the touch
Description
The spark arrester is a cylindrical metal element fastened inside the muffler
exhaust port. If the spark arrester is not cleaned regularly, it will become clogged
with carbon deposits and impair engine performance.
Engine exhaust gases will not flow.
Engine output will be reduced.
More fuel will be consumed.
Starting will become difficult.
Procedure
Follow the procedure below to clean the spark arrester.
1. Remove the four screws (o1) from the rear cover (o). Remove the rear cover.
2. Remove the fastening screw (h1) from the exhaust outlet (h). Remove the spark
arrester (m).
3. Use a stiff brush to remove carbon deposits from the spark arrester screen
(m1).
NOTICE: Avoid damaging the screen during the cleaning process.
4. Inspect the spark arrester for holes or cracks. If the spark arrester is damaged,
replace it.
5. Re-insert the spark arrester into the muffler, and replace the fastening screw.
6. Replace the muffler cover and re-install the flange bolts.
CAUTION
Personal injury hazards. The spark arrester screen is made of stiff metal wire.
Sharp wire ends can puncture or cut skin. Carbon dust can get into eyes.
f Wear protective gloves and eye protection when cleaning the spark arrester.
